Product Description

This title was first published in 2001. This text adresses the Kosovo conflict. The authors analyze the conflict using a number of different themes: the impact on current events the attempts to find a solution the need for military intervention why airstrikes were made the effectiveness of air power and its limitations the political breakthrough the structure of peace and its implementation and the results so far. The aim of the book is to provide a deeper understanding of this conflict. | Kosovo: From Crisis to Crisis From Crisis to Crisis
